Transaction 662e8a57ecb7c1ea63adcf4d239faa7e9a23313f6d4ed2bf6337a3c2a59389c8
1 Input
1 Output
-
662e8a57ecb7c1ea63adcf4d239faa7e9a23313f6d4ed2bf6337a3c2a59389c8:0
- value
- 8379694
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 83d3ff70ecec160c4539874e4a925d6450c67a6e OP_EQUAL
- address
- 3Di4QYH6tQuN43Fba58AhsTbquWNV5aYxq